In 1996, New Forest Online’s Managing Director Mark Allen, founded a Company called Beyond the Web. Beyond the Web was established to design, build, host and maintain websites for London based businesses. In 1999 he took that business model and launched it in the New Forest under the brand name New Forest Online.
Most of our clients are based in and around the New Forest National Park, enabling us to focus on the challenges and needs of a niche group of businesses in this rural area. We are a customer facing, local business which understands the demands of these New Forest businesses; all our staff live in the New Forest and have children at local nurseries and schools.
